The Case # 4:20-CR-40021-MRG USA vs Rahim Shafa, MD (being appealed) involves Dr. Shafa, PHD. M.D., a citizen of the United States since 1986, a respected physician who prescribed and administered the pellet form of an FDA-approved drug to help treat opioid addiction. As a physician living and working in the Boston area of the United States, Dr. Shafa is authorized and licensed to prescribe the medication. However, the Biden Administration prosecutors alleged that Dr. Shafa can legally administer the medication as an injection or as a tablet by mouth, but could not lawfully administer the same medication as a licensed doctor by a slow-release pellet under the skin. Dr. Shafa, conducting careful monitoring of his patients, found that the slow-release pellet provides vastly superior results, promoting faster and more successful cures of addiction.
